Freedom Day in Malawi
Freedom Day in Malawi is held on June 14. This event in the second decade of the month June is annual.

Malawians voted on June 14, 1993 to end 31 years of Malawi Congress Party dictatorship which brutalised the nation through killings, confiscation of property, detention without trial and banning of thousands of books.
